Seascale from the Neb.
c. 1930
Looking North West down the Neb Seascale. House (called Herding Nebb) on the left has a ship's figurehead fixed to the wall. Also there is a small wooden hut and large telegraph pole to the side. To right a stone wall leads down the hill to rows of terraced houses, more buildings stand behind and above these. A car with two people onboard is approaching up the hill.
